QUOTE(fox_shinoda @ Mar 3 2015, 11:20 PM)
I was at MidValley last Sunday, passed by the HSBC promo booth in the center court. The promoter approached me and asked me to apply, but I told her that I already have Visa Plat and Amanah Plat.

She then told me that I can apply to upgrade my 2 current Plat cards to Signature instead.

I was a bit skeptical as she said I will be issued 2 new cards later and my current CL will be combine.

Anyone have done this?
*
YES U can... nod.gif
ie,

You Got Card A when Applied Card B, You can Request to Consolidate/ Combine the CL (Cards A+B) to have Higher CL with the Condition on: U can ONLY Keep 1 Card Either Card A or Card B

with the Same Similarity here,
You have Card A, Card B.... After get Card C Request Combine CL (Card A+B+C) = NEW CL but with a MUST Potong Either 2 CC from Them to Enjoy the NEW CL from the Card... brows.gif

All These are Subject to Bank Approval... sweat.gif

Based on MY Own Experience an (Amanah Gold + Plat. & Conventional Gold + Plat. then VS Cardholder Since 2011) whistling.gif

QUOTE(LostAndFound @ Mar 15 2015, 11:14 PM)
I don't have =(

Anyway a question for those who have been using this card, when is the cash-back credited? My first statement shows "cash-back RM4.xx" but in the list of transactions don't show it. So my amount owed is RM XXXX, doesn't seem to deduct cash back amount. Furthermore, I spent over RM2k and so should be getting 8% cashback for grocery spending, which would be much more than RM4.

Not sure how it works, anyone can enlighten me?
*
the CB of the 1st Statement are Credited back to Your Account on/after the Due Date of Your 1st Statement & the 5 / 8% Weekends for Dinning, Petrol, Groceries Spend CB will Credit back within 4-6 Weeks later... nod.gif
